Introduction
Nadi is a vibrant gateway to Fiji, known for its stunning landscapes and warm hospitality. Visitors are greeted with lush greenery, beautiful beaches, and a lively atmosphere that reflects the island's rich culture.
The city serves as a hub for travelers heading to the nearby islands, offering a mix of local markets, resorts, and cultural experiences. While it may not be as tranquil as some other Fijian destinations, Nadi's energy and charm make it a worthwhile stop on any itinerary.

历史
Nadi's history dates back to the early 19th century when it was primarily a village inhabited by indigenous Fijians. The arrival of European settlers and the establishment of sugar plantations transformed the area into a bustling town.
Today, Nadi is known for its multicultural community, with influences from Indian, Chinese, and European cultures. The city has grown rapidly, especially since the development of the international airport in the 1960s, making it a key entry point for visitors to Fiji.
